My credit line on my AMEX blue card was reduced by 25% (from an insanely high limit to a high limit), with the following reason:

Quote:
Other customers who have used their card at establishments where you recently shopped have a poor repayment history with American Express
I kid you not. My recent transactions: Apple Store, United Airlines, NewEgg.com, AT&T wireless... yeah, lump me in with the rest of them...

My FICO is above 750, but in this climate you MUST watch it -- as if you have any balances (such as a HELOC) and the credit line is reduced, then your utilization percentage will multiply -- then your FICO wll go down due to utilization ratios, then your interest rates will go up, simply because THEY lowered the credit line. You didn't do anything... you met your obligation, but they changed the rules of the game.

Be careful out there. Use cash if you can!
